The company’s early days, however, were marked by a significant and very public controversy. Initially launched as a user‑generated, tube‑style platform, Bellesa aggregated content from various sources, but critics pointed out that much of it was unauthorized or pirated. This contradiction between the company’s stated feminist, ethical mission and its actual operations sparked a fierce backlash. Within months, facing pressure from performers and ethicists, Shnaidman issued a public apology and removed all third‑party content. The incident became a turning point: rather than abandoning the project, Bellesa chose to pivot entirely to creating its own original content. Since its launch, Bellesa Films has produced a
